Recipient of the Title I
Academic Achievement Award which is given to schools receiving federal Title I funds that demonstrate that all students are making significant progress toward proficiency on California's academic content standards.

[10] In general, these LEA amounts may be reduced by state educational agencies to account for funds reserved for state administration, program improvement, and
academic achievement awards; to adjust for recent shifts in LEA boundaries; and to provide grants to charter schools treated as separate LEAs under state law (such charter schools are not considered in the calculation of grants by USED).

In 1999, Michigan increased the reward for good
academic performance by offering the Michigan Merit
Award, a one - year $ 2,500 scholarship for any student who scores at Level I or Level 2 on the Michigan Educational
Achievement Program (MEAP) tests in reading, mathematics, science, and writing.

Moreover, only 0.3 percent of all non-need-based scholarships for the 1989 - 90
academic year were based solely on race; 3 percent were based on minority status without regard to need, although such other criteria as
academic achievement or leadership were possible considerations; and 4 percent of all
awards were based on race and financial need, according to...
